Samsung SyncMaster LD220Z



General characteristics Samsung SyncMaster LD220Z

Type:
LCD Monitor, Widescreen
Diagonal:
21.5"
Resolution:
1920x1080 (16:9)
LCD Type:
TFT TN
Touch-sensitive screen:
Yes

Screen Samsung SyncMaster LD220Z

Dot Horizontal:
0.24825 mm
Dot Vertical:
0.24825 mm
Brightness:
250 cd/m2
Contrast:
1000:1
Dynamic Contrast Ratio:
70000:1
Response time:
5 ms
Field of view:
Horizontal: 170°; Vertical: 160°
The maximum number of colors:
16.7 million

Signal Samsung SyncMaster LD220Z

Frequency sweep:
Horizontal: 30-81 kHz, Vertical: 56-60 Hz
Passband:
164 MHz

Connection Samsung SyncMaster LD220Z

Inputs:
HDMI, VGA (D-Sub)
Outputs:
Headphone
Interfaces:
USB Type A x2
USB-Hub:
Yes, the number of ports: 2
USB version:
USB 2.0

Functions Samsung SyncMaster LD220Z

Multimedia:
stereo speakers (2x3 W)
Functionality:
Menu in Russian language, color calibration

Power Samsung SyncMaster LD220Z

Power supply unit:
built-in
Power consumption:
Operating: 38 W, Standby: 0.80 watts in sleep mode: 0.80 Tues

Additionally Samsung SyncMaster LD220Z

Standards:
Plug & Play: DDC 2B
Wall Mount:
Yes, 75x75 mm
Dimensions, weight:
517x353x84 mm, 5.50 kg
Features:
support MultiTouch;-Button Control
